Rantings of Eva’s latest recording was done with Jason Elgin of Synchromesh Studios (Wayne, Haste, Maylene and the Sons of Disaster). Lowering the Curtain on Memphis boasts a collection of tunes that are tried and true. A testament to this is the fact that the track “Infrared” has been on the top of Garage Band’s Alternative Rock Chart for a number of weeks and remains there still. They’re also the only band to have not one, but two tracks (“Still Holding On”) currently listed in the top 20. The newest single, “Bright Side,” has received accolades from bloggers and Internet streamed radio, such as Break Thru Radio and Cable & Tweed.
Southeast print publications are buzzing about Rantings, as well. Their live performances were featured in the October 2006 and January 2007 issues of Southeast Performer.
